In the Ming Dynasty, it was extremely difficult to be knighted. Even in the Chongzhen Dynasty, it was very difficult to be knighted. Due to the restrictions of the position of military attachΓ©, the chief military officer is already a regular rank, and he is already at the peak of his rank, and he cannot be promoted. Therefore, the imperial court wants to commend it, and only knighthood is given. And the rules of the Ming Dynasty are that only those who have military merits can be knighted. Otherwise, even with Zhang Juzheng's ability, it took a lot of effort to get a knighthood. But in less than ten years, this title was stripped away, and even the corpse was turned out and whipped.
Wu Sangui is currently the chief military officer, and he is already a martial artist of Zhengyipin, and he cannot be promoted in rank. He wanted to go further, only knighted. And to be knighted, you have to have great military achievements. Killing the heads of hundreds of Tartars at a time is obviously not enough to be knighted. Only thousands, and only by killing thousands of Tartar heads at a time, can it be knighted. In fact, the internal struggle of the Ming army was not only limited to the three major military groups, but also the struggle between the border towns. Didn't Mao Wenlong, the commander of Dongjiang Town, die tragically under the knife of Yuan Chonghuan, who supervised Liaodong Town and Jizhen Town?
In order to resist foreign aggression and maintain the security of the interior, the Ming Dynasty set up nine military towns on the northern border, commonly known as the nine borders. plus Dongjiang Town, which Mao Wenlong pulled up by himself, is nine sides and ten towns. Which nine sides are the nine sides? Liaodong, Jizhen, Xuanfu, Datong, Shanxi, Yansui, Shaanxi, Ningxia, Gansu. The tenth town is naturally Dongjiang Town.
The relationship between the nine sides and ten towns is obviously not very harmonious, and it mainly involves a high-level power struggle. The Ming Dynasty used civil power to control the military, and the high-level of the army were all civilian officials. And civil officials are inevitably involved in the struggle for government and government. Originally, at the moment of the great enemy, everyone should unite as one, work together with the outside world, watch and help each other, and tide over the difficulties together.
However, the actual situation at the end of the Ming Dynasty was that as the situation became more and more difficult, the competition between the three major military groups of the Ming army, as well as the nine sides and ten towns, became more intense. All border towns are afraid to fight against the Tartars, and their own people are fighting their own people, but they are particularly energetic.
